Season 4 Episode 3: Discovering Monza, Tivoli, and Palermo
In this new appointment we will start from the magnificent Villa Reale in Monza. We will discover the history of the grandiose residence commissioned by the Empress of Austria Maria Teresa for her son Ferdinand, governor general of Lombardy. From the Lombard treasures we will then move to Tivoli, a name that since the 16th century has been synonymous with wonder due to the presence of two jewels declared a World Heritage Site by UNESCO: Villa Adriana and Villa d'Este. The Meraviglie cameras will then move to Palermo. City with a thousand faces, a crossroads of different cultures yet so integrated with each other. We will visit the Zisa castle known as La splendid, and then the splendid Cathedral of Monreale, both commissioned by William II.
